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4551458095 15146583700 1676 52092 575842
459219 706751
459219 706751
17290 3378 88080996482 4688
All about undefined
Interested in learning more?
459219 706751
17290 3378 88080996482 4688
See more
416879702 765345 6191754929
1026 43 36569 4333137
See more
50 062 321387229
2233 216812 6863411 1424
See more